Unique places to visit in Georgia (country)
Georgia holds many wonderful sights that should by all means be visited. One of the most unique of them, though, that will surely impress the visitors is the Katskhi Pillar – a 40-meter high limestone monolith that is also known as “the Pillar of Life”.
Another unique attraction is Uplistsikhe. Located 100 km from Tbilisi, it is a more than 3000 year’s old rock-hewn town. It is also called “Lord’s Fortress”. Founded in about 1000 BC, back then it had about 20000 inhabitants.
Relaxing places to visit in Georgia
If you are looking for some relaxing time in Georgia, then your choice is obvious – you should visit Batumi. Batumi is the second biggest city in Georgia. It has a perfect location – the city is located right on the coast of the Black Sea.
Batumi has a unique and fascinating vibe in it. It gives you some European sensation, always in a hustle and bustle, yet, simultaneously offering the best rest opportunities to any preferences, taste and expectations.
Batumi also offers an interesting architectural blend – a mixture of European and Asian styles. Especially at night, when in lights, the city is in its most beautiful and fascinating shape. At last, back to Tbilisi – the capital of Georgia, that offers you so many attractions, opportunities and a wonderful pastime. Tbilisi is a wonderful mix of past and present – culture and entertainment. Here you can always stay close to the culture and history, at the same time feel the vibes of a constantly developing and modernized city.
Tbilisi is located on the banks of the Mtkvari (the Kura) river and is surrounded by hills and mountains – undoubtedly a wonderful natural combination. Tbilisi has been the capital of Georgia since the 6th century and it has a vast historical heritage. Every stone, every building talks history.
If you visit the Narikala Fortress you will be blessed with a stunning panorama over the city.
